Not all vcenter services are shown in Windows Server "services"

Hi, I´m running a vcenter server 6.7 on a windows server 2016 and I just wondered why I only see these few services?
Shouldn´t there be more?

Expected and documented behavior

VMware Knowledge Base

Note: Starting with vSphere 6.5, the vCenter Server services are not standalone services under Windows Service Control Manager (SCM). The vCenter Server Appliance services run as child processes of the VMware Service Lifecycle Manager service.
